Hillcrest Ln, Ludlow, MA 01056

Hillcrest Ln, Ludlow, MA 01056


Hillcrest Ln is at the Zip Code: MA 01056.
The following are 5 homes on Hillcrest Ln, Ludlow, MA 01056

© 2024footer